In the event you centrally manage your very own consumers’ identifications and purposes with a character supplier (IdP), you could potentially configure Safeguards statement Markup speech (SAML) sole sign-on (SSO) to secure your business’s tools on GitHub.
SAML individual sign-on can be found with GitHub Enterprise impair. Have a look at, notice “Gitcenter’s merchandise.”
About SAML SSO
SAML single sign-on (SSO) offers organization owners and business people on GitHub ways to get a grip on and protect access to business methods like databases, problem, and pull demands.
When you configure SAML SSO, people in your GitHub group will continue to sign in her customer account on GitHub. Once enrolled accesses websites within your organization using SAML SSO, GitHub redirects the user to your IdP to authenticate. After winning authentication, the IdP redirects the member back again to Githeart, the spot that the affiliate can access your organization’s tools.
Organization owners can implement SAML SSO for someone company, or venture owners can cause SAML SSO for every communities in an enterprise levels. To learn more, discover “Enforcing SAML single sign-on for companies within your business accounts.”
Note: outside the house collaborators aren’t required to authenticate with an IdP to view the methods in an organization with SAML SSO. For additional information on external collaborators, see “consent amounts for a company.”
Before allowing SAML SSO for your specific company, you have to link their IdP your organization. Examine, determine “hooking up their identity provider towards business.”
For a business, SAML SSO might end up being handicapped, permitted not implemented, or enabled and implemented. After you allow SAML SSO for your specific planning and also your corporation’s members successfully authenticate with the IdP, it is possible to cause the SAML SSO setup. To learn more about enforcing SAML SSO for your specific GitHub company, view “Enforcing SAML solitary sign-on for your specific group.”
People must regularly authenticate with all your IdP to authenticate and access your company’s information. The time of this go period is definitely given from your IdP which is commonly round the clock. This regular go browsing requirement restricts the size of connection and needs users to re-identify by themselves to continue.
To reach the business’s shielded budget utilizing the API and Git regarding the command line, customers must authorize and authenticate with your own connection keepsake or SSH secret. Have a look at, find out “Authorizing a personal access token to be used with SAML solitary sign-on” and “permitting an SSH key to use with SAML unmarried sign-on.”
Once an associate employs SAML SSO to gain access to your business, GitHub quickly renders a record that link your business, the associate’s GitHub account, in addition to the manhood’s profile your IdP. You can view and revoke the connected SAML character, productive lessons, and licensed qualifications for members of your organization or business membership. Visit, determine “watching and handling an affiliate’s SAML accessibility your business” and “finding and managing a person’s SAML access to your enterprise accounts.”
If members tend to be signed in with a SAML SSO class if they build an innovative new library, the traditional presence of the library is actually private. If not, the nonpayment awareness is general public. For additional info on repository awareness, see “About repository awareness.”
Firm people should also have got a proactive SAML program to approve an OAuth App. You’ll decide out of this demand by talking to GitHub service or GitHub premiums service. GitHub cannot advise opting from this prerequisite, that could reveal your organization to a higher threat of account takeovers and possible facts reduction.
GitHub cannot help SAML individual Logout. To stop a working SAML class, owners should sign up directly on your very own SAML IdP.
Recognized SAML business
Some IdPs help provisioning access to a GitHub group via SCIM. Provisioning and deprovisioning cellphone owner accessibility with SCIM is certainly not readily available http://www.datingmentor.org/strapon-dating for venture records. Have a look at, witness “About SCIM.”
Including customers to a corporation making use of SAML SSO
When you make it possible for SAML SSO, discover several methods combine new members for your company. Planning operators can request other people by hand on GitHub or utilising the API. Find out more about, find out “welcoming owners to participate your organization” and “people.”
To provision new registered users without an invitation from a business owner, you can use the link s://github/orgs/ORGANIZATION/sso/sign_up , swapping BUSINESS with all the label of your business. Eg, you can configure your IdP with the intention that anyone with use of the IdP can check out the link on the IdP’s instrument panel to attend your very own GitHub organization.
In the event the IdP aids SCIM, GitHub can instantly invite people to enlist your company if you give connection on IdP. In the event you remove enrolled’s use of your GitHub company on SAML IdP, the manhood will be immediately taken off the GitHub firm. For details, determine “About SCIM.”
You can make use of employees synchronisation to immediately put in and take away group people to organizations through a recognition company. To read more, find out “Synchronizing a group with an identity supplier class.”
GitHub don’t help SAML solitary Logout. To terminate an active SAML program, owners should sign on upon the SAML IdP.